When a Köppernitztal exit is worth asking for
For most sites, an IP address here identifies as Germany first and Köppernitztal second. Checks that stop at the country, and that is prices, catalogs, language and most geo-blocks, behave the same whether your exit sits in Köppernitztal or in Sankt Jacobshof.
City targeting starts to matter when the question is genuinely local: store stock and pickup, delivery estimates, local search results, regional pricing, or anything a map decides for you. If that is your task, ask for Köppernitztal specifically. If it is not, the country exit is cheaper and far more stable.
